    1) "Austria" -- As to austria salzburg

    Aus·tria
    Pronunciation: 'os-trE-&, 'äs-
    Variant(s): or German Ös·ter·reich /'[oe]-st&(r)-"rI[k]/
    Function: geographical name
    country central Europe in & N of E Alps with the Danube crossing it in N; a republic capital Vienna area 32,375 square miles (84,175 square kilometers), population 7,812,100
    - Aus·tri·an /-&n/ adjective or noun
